Exclamation Sports Car International. Alpina B7 best handling big sedan ever



The basically said this is the perfect big sedan. S/C V-8 for 500hp. Handles incredible for a big car with 21" wheels. They stated the 7 has aged poorly and the interior is awful and Alpina does a great job touching them up.

Overall, they loved how the car drove.
